How many courses is considered full-time at Conestoga?

A full-time student is one enrolled for at least 70 per cent of the hours, or 66 2/3 per cent of the courses in the current session/level of the program design. Students not meeting these criteria are considered part-time.

What is a passing grade at Conestoga College?

The minimum passing grade for a course is 55% unless otherwise stated on the course outline or College calendar. Conestoga College Academic policies are available here.

What happens if you fail a course at Conestoga?

Discontinuance and Withdrawals. If a student fails an elective course they must make up the credits prior to the completion of the program. If the failed course(s) occurs in the final semester of the program, the student has five years from their original start date in the program to earn the missing credits.

How long do Conestoga offer letters take?

As Conestoga College offers courses of varying durations ranging from few weeks to four-year programmes, the average waiting time for a decision on international applicants is four to eight weeks after the deadline of application. The College will continue to make offers as per the seat availability.

What average do you need to get into Conestoga?

EAS equivalency chart

Conestoga English Level IELTS Academic Overall Band Pearson Test of English (PTE) Academic
Level 4 5.0-6.0 No band less than 5 46-52
Direct entry to most diploma & certificate programs* 6.0 No band less than 5.5 53-57
Direct entry to graduate certificate and degree programs** 6.5 No band less than 6 58-60
